A 3632Establishes a billionaire mark-to-market tax

Congress · introduced 2025-01-29

Establishes a billionaire mark-to-market tax taxing residents with one billion dollars or more in net assets.

Latest action: 2026-01-07 IN_ASSEMBLY_COMM
